How to Navigate Tough Topics with Care

Date:


The world we live in today seems more divided than ever before. It is impossible to control the information that your students bring with them into the classroom, but you can learn strategies for handling classroom discussions of difficult topics appropriately.

Join to learn from expert panelists, including:

Luke Berryman of The Ninth Candle, a nonprofit organization working to end anti semitism across the United States. Luke will share proven methods for discharging tense subjects, and keep your classroom from stepping into a mousetrap.

Kristen Essex of the Organization for Autism Research, a nonprofit organization dedicated to improving the lives of autistic people.  Kristen will share research and resources that support students in our classrooms.

Shelby Kretz of Little Justice Leaders, a nonprofit founded to provide resources to educators and families that teach young people to understand complex issues. Shelby brings knowledge across a wide range of topics.
